FIFA rejects Zelensky’s request for peace message at World Cup final

DUBAI: FIFA has reportedly rejected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ky’s request to deliver a peace message ahead of the World Cup final in Qatar on Sunday. Zelensky’s office was said to have offered for him to appear in a video link to fans in the stadium ahead of the match, but was surprised by the negative response, a source told CNN. No clarifications were made as to whether Zelensky’s message would be live or taped.
